Dallas utility workers sue alleging discrimination

Thirteen city of Dallas employees have filed a lawsuit alleging ethnic discrimination and retaliation.

The plaintiffs filed their suit Wednesday. They include black, Hispanic and Asian workers of Dallas Water Utilities.

A statement by the city of Dallas says officials have not yet reviewed the allegations. But deny the unlawful conduct.

The employees say they were threatened, verbally harassed and intimidated by racist graffiti written on bathroom walls.

The city says some of the allegations date back seven years and corrective measures were taken then. The statement also says the Department of Justice declined to file a lawsuit in the case.
